Part of Part II published!
- Sorry, "Il-2_M3.png" icon missed out! :O Until I upload fixed version, you can make a copy from "Il-2_Shturmovik.png" and rename it to "Il-2_M3.png".
Attention: this part of the campaign is not yet finished! There are 4 scenarios to play and the campaign path will go forward only, if you make constant Decisive Victories. To start playing campaign part II, you have to load the last saved game from the campaign part I, after installing part II.
https://panzercorps.wordpress.com/2015/ ... 1945-v0-8/
Briefings will be updated later to more detailed format (a la IC 2.0 - overall situation, actual situation).
Please report any issues and AAR's, feedbacks are also welcome!
